    I wash my favorite 3-4 every couple months with shampoo, in the palm after a 10-15-minute soak in white vinegar.

    Vinegar really gets the soap out. My bride swears by it and uses it in the rinse to keep her washing machine clean. The tub is immaculately clean and soap free.

    Here is pic of a rinse from some Firehose strops I was soaking and washing in Borax. I was surprised at the column of soap suds that the vinegar caused, after adding a cup to a 5-gallon bucket.

    Been soaking my brushes for years without any ill effects. It does make a difference in performance.
